In mathematics, a prime power is a positive integer which is a positive integer power of a single prime number. For example: 7 = 7 , 9 = 3 and 64 = 2 are prime powers, while 6 = 2 × 3, 12 = 2 × 3 and 36 = 6 = 2 × 3 are not. The sequence of prime powers begins: 2, 3, 4, 5, 7, 8, 9, 11, 13, 16, 17, 19, 23, 25, 27, 29, 31, 32, 37, … See more Algebraic properties Prime powers are powers of prime numbers.
